Day 1: Christmas Music Stamp Tree

 Handmade Christmas Tree using Close To My Heart stamp set (D1477 Universal Background music sheet) and (CC1015 Holiday Wishes special stamp set).
         I started out collecting some of my CTMH supplies, inks, stamps, glue, cardstock, glitter glue.
 I used 4 different sizes cut out of white cardstock (squares @ 2 7/8, 2 1/2, 2, & 1 1/2) stamp with the music sheet  My Acrylix in Black ink.

 Sponge the edges of the squares in Chocolate ink then started to roll the cardstock into a cone shape.
 Using Liquid Glass glue I ran a bead of glue down onside of the cardstock rolled over onto other flap roll to hold together....

 Now onto stamping the saying ontop of the tree....stamped on white cardstock piece trimmed to size desired, sponge and glue onto the stars. (on the cardboard stars, I glued to the top of the tree and then added a brad and gems, along with some glitter glue...
 Here I glittered the tree after I placed it all together on the paper cone shape...all glued down with Liquid Glass.
 Side view (it's starting to take shape-my daughter said it looked like a gaint pinecone, or turned over a bee hive)...she is so creative!!! Many possiblities with this cone shape project!
                                                                     Top vie of the tree....

Snow Friend Wall Hanging

A few weeks ago we had a snowstorm that left me inside so I decided to play!
With a warm cup of coffee and a few of my stamping and scrapbooking supplies I created this cute little wall art to hang with my Holiday decorations.
I used a few pieces of left over cardboard for the base, painted the edges, covered with paper. Then using some stamps started to create a winter friend scene!!! so love how it turned out.
Added some flower soft white for the snow affect.
Used some wire and ribbon to create the hanger and little saying of "Friends warm up even the coldest day."
